COLLEGE PARK, Md. — Gainesville High graduate and former University of Georgia athletic director Damon Evans has been named interim athletic director at Maryland.

Maryland athletic director Kevin Anderson is taking a six-month sabbatical. Anderson made the announcement Monday in a statement on the school’s website , saying he will be on a “professional development sabbatical.”

Evans, the executive director, chief financial officer and chief operating officer of the athletics department, will fill in for Anderson during his absence.

Anderson said the university granted him an opportunity to retain his post as athletic director while engaging in “various projects focusing on leadership development.”

Evans joined the university in 2014. Since then, he has overseen the day-to-day operations of the athletic department, its finances and compliance functions along with other key areas. Evans will report directly to university President Wallace D. Loh.
